France’s CPI inflation rate holds steady at 2.2% in May

May 31, 2024 9:45 am
Annual consumer price inflation in France has remained stable at 2.2% in May, a preliminary figure showed on Friday. A consensus of analyst estimates had pointed to an acceleration to 2.4%. SARB leaves key policy rate intact at 8.25%

May 30, 2024 2:41 pm
The South African Reserve Bank left its benchmark repo rate at a 15-year high of 8.25% at its May policy meeting, in line with market consensus. Sweden’s consumer morale highest since February 2022

May 30, 2024 11:33 am
Consumer confidence in Sweden has reached its highest level since February 2022 in May, the latest data by the National Institute of Economic Research showed.
